The movie takes place at the Le Domas Family Estate, a sprawling and opulent mansion with a dark history. This isolated family home serves as both a luxurious setting and a trap, where the deadly game unfolds within its beautifully designed rooms and expansive grounds.
The film is set in the present day, allowing for a contemporary exploration of its themes. This modern setting creates a sharp contrast with the family's gothic traditions and ancient deadly pact, heightening the sense of horror.
The Le Domas family carries a dark curse that began generations ago with a pact made for wealth and power. Each generation must sacrifice one family member or newcomer in a deadly game to maintain their fortune, creating a brutal tradition that binds the family.
The survival theme serves as a metaphor for navigating toxic family dynamics. Grace's fight for her life against her in-laws reflects the struggles of fitting into a new family, with the deadly game representing the extreme lengths one must go to escape oppressive familial expectations.
Betrayal is a central theme, particularly through Alex's withholding of critical truths about his family's tradition. The film explores how misplaced trust within family relationships leads to violence and psychological horror, as Grace discovers the horrifying reality of her marriage.
Grace is the protagonist and bride who marries into the Le Domas family. She begins as a hopeful woman wanting to fit into her new family but transforms into a fierce survivor when she discovers the deadly tradition she must face.
Alex is Grace's husband, torn between his loyalty to his family and his love for her. He represents the conflict between personal desire and adherence to family traditions, making him a tragic figure caught in an impossible situation.
Tony is the stern patriarch and head of the Le Domas family. He embodies the authority and rigid traditions of the family, enforcing the brutal customs without question and serving as the primary antagonist in Grace's fight for survival.
The film balances horror with satirical comedy, using dark humor to comment on wealth, privilege, and toxic family traditions. This tonal mix prevents the movie from being purely bleak while still exploring serious themes of betrayal, violence, and survival.
